随着虚拟现实(VR)技术的不断发展,用户对于VR体验的要求越来越高。其中,渲染技术作为VR技术的重要组成部分,对于提升用户体验至关重要。本文将深入探讨VR渲染中的双面材质技术,带你领略未来视觉盛宴。
一、什么是双面材质技术?
双面材质技术(Two-Sided Materials)是一种在渲染过程中模拟物体两面材质差异的技术。在传统的渲染技术中,物体表面只有一面材质,而双面材质技术则允许物体表面具有不同的材质属性,从而更加真实地模拟现实世界中的物体。
二、双面材质技术的优势
提升真实感:双面材质技术可以模拟物体两面材质的差异,使得渲染效果更加真实,从而提升用户的沉浸感。
优化资源使用:通过使用双面材质技术,可以减少模型中面数和纹理的使用,降低渲染资源的消耗。
提高渲染效率:双面材质技术可以减少渲染计算量,提高渲染效率,尤其是在复杂场景中。
三、双面材质技术的实现原理
材质属性:双面材质技术需要定义物体的两面材质属性,包括颜色、纹理、透明度等。
光照模型:在渲染过程中,需要根据物体的两面材质属性,分别计算光照效果。
渲染管线:双面材质技术需要在渲染管线中进行特殊处理,以确保正确渲染物体的两面材质。
四、双面材质技术的应用案例
游戏开发:在游戏中,双面材质技术可以用于模拟树叶、草地等自然景观,提升游戏的真实感。
影视制作:在影视制作中,双面材质技术可以用于模拟衣物、毛发等复杂材质,提升影视作品的视觉效果。
建筑可视化:在建筑可视化领域,双面材质技术可以用于模拟建筑物的外墙、窗户等,提升建筑模型的逼真度。
五、未来发展趋势
随着VR技术的不断发展,双面材质技术将得到更广泛的应用。以下是一些未来发展趋势:
更精细的材质模拟:未来,双面材质技术将能够模拟更加复杂的材质属性,如自发光、反射、折射等。
实时渲染:随着硬件性能的提升,双面材质技术将实现实时渲染,为用户提供更加流畅的VR体验。
跨平台应用:双面材质技术将能够在不同平台和设备上得到应用,为用户提供统一的VR体验。
总之,双面材质技术作为VR渲染领域的一项重要技术,将在未来VR体验中发挥越来越重要的作用。通过不断优化和完善,双面材质技术将为用户带来更加真实、沉浸的VR体验。
